Professional Background
Joyce DeCerce is a highly accomplished professional with a diverse background in political science, leadership, and educational consulting. Currently serving as a People and Culture Consultant at Tedder DeCerce, Joyce utilizes her wealth of experience to drive organizational change and empower individuals and teams within their work environments. Her impressive career trajectory reflects her passion for leadership development and her unwavering commitment to enhancing workplace culture.
Before joining Tedder DeCerce, Joyce had a dynamic career as a High School Teacher with Duval County Public Schools. In this role, she inspired and educated students, fostering critical thinking and engagement in the curriculum while promoting a positive and inclusive classroom atmosphere. This experience laid a foundational commitment to education and mentoring that has continued to influence her subsequent roles.
Joyce's entrepreneurial spirit shone through her work as the Co-Founder and CEO of Associated Students of America. In this capacity, she played a pivotal role in advocating for student rights and creating initiatives that empowered student voices across various educational institutions. Her leadership contributed to uniting students and fostering an environment where collaboration and innovation thrived.
Furthermore, Joyce has demonstrated her proficiency in political analysis during her time as a Political Researcher at Nesbitt & Parrinello, Inc. Here, she was instrumental in gathering insights and evaluating policies, which enabled her to understand the intricacies of governance and public affairs. This role built upon her foundation as President of the District of Columbia College Democrats, where she honed her abilities in organizing, motivating, and inspiring fellow students around essential political issues.
